The Grappa Moscato di Valdavi, produced by the prestigious Distilleria Berta, is a distillate that captures the essence of Moscato, an aromatic grape typical of many Italian regions, with strong roots in Piedmont. Obtained through distillation in traditional stills from selected Moscato pomace, this grappa stands out for its freshness and olfactory intensity. On the nose, it releases floral and fruity aromas, with delicate notes of orange blossoms and a slight honey scent that give it elegance and natural sweetness.

Its soft and harmonious taste, with a persistence that invites new sips, makes it ideal as a digestif, particularly paired with light desserts or as an accompaniment to fresh cheeses. Distillerie Berta is a family-run Piedmontese distillery (headquarters in Casalotto, Mombaruzzo) specializing in grappa, acquavite d'uva, brandy and a line of artisanal liqueurs and amari (Italian bitter liqueurs). It combines family tradition, rigorous selection of pomace and long, carefully managed aging practices.

Distillation

Steam distillation with discontinuous small boilers (caldaiette discontinue); three-step process: first distillation to obtain the flemma, cold filtration, and second distillation to separate the heart; both pomace and wine/grape are distilled for different productions.

Ageing

Aging first in large Slavonian oak vats (vat cellar) and prolonged in barriques and tonneaux (Tronçais d’Allier oak) in underground cellars; some products mature for years in naturally thermoregulated environments; an R&D cellar is used for experiments.
